Built in the 1950’s these 35t GLW wagons served the railways for many years transporting iron ore from British iron ore mines for steel production. This bauxite liveried example represents the wagon in its original brake-fitted condition, as opposed to the unbraked grey livery version.
New tooling, fine moulded detail, sharp printing, free running metal-tyred wheels and removable couplers.
